기존에 Prometheus와 Grafana를 통한 모니터링을 구현했어야했는데, 당시 설치이슈가 있어서 잠깐 미뤄두고 있었습니다. 그래서 조금 두서 없긴 하지만 먼저 Container화를 진행한 후 추후에 관련된 내용을 업로드하겠습니다. 먼저 작업하기에 앞서서 아무 위치에 prometheus.yml 파일을 생성합니다. 아래와 같이 입력해주세요. #prometheus.yml - job_name: 'prometheus' static_config: - targets: ['prometheus:9090'] - job_name: 'user-service' scrape_interval: 15s metrics_path: '/user-service/actuator/prometheus' static_config: - tar..
Micrometer를 짧게 설명을 드리면, Application에 모니터링을 하기위한 도구로, 필요한 각종 자료를 수집하는 용도입니다. 네트워크 트래픽이나,사용자의 요청의 횟수,메서드 진입 횟수 등등 말그대로 MS를 모니터링 하기 위한 도구 입니다. #User-Service 늘 그렇듯 Dependency부터 추가하려 합니다. 아래와 같은 Dependency를 추가해주세요. io.micrometer micrometer-registry-prometheus 다음으로는 Application.yml 파일을 수정하려 합니다. management 부분에 가장 하단에 prometheus를 추가해줍니다. management: endpoints: web: exposure: include: refresh,health,bea..
- Total
- Today
- Yesterday
- prometheus
- springcloud
- github
- 루틴기록
- Gateway
- consumer
- Feign
- JWT
- rabbitmq
- LoadBalancer
- config
- producer
- MariaDB
- Logstash 활용
- MSA
- 오늘저녁 삼겹살
- Spring + ELK
- 빅-오
- git
- elasticSearch
- UserService
- 운동일기
- kafka
- docker
- zipkin
- 운동
- 미래의나에게동기부여
- Kafka Connect
- ACTUATOR
- Logstash to ElasticSearch
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|